[2] Apart from the numerous stores, shops, cafes and restaurants, in the southern extension it had a farmers market.
The building was expanded and renovated in the early 1990s, when the name Mercator was officially dropped, but unofficially remained until today.
By the 2020s, the structure deteriorated, with many empty shops, broken concrete parts and staircases.
[1] The collapsed area was left to the elements and in July 2023 city announced plan to turn this section into the parking.
